Title of article :
Large-scale synthesis of carbon-encapsulated iron carbide nanoparticles by co-carbonization of durene with ferrocene

Abstract :
Carbon-encapsulated Fe3C nanoparticles with diameter of about 10 nm were synthesized on a large scale via co-carbonization of durene and ferrocene at 540 °C under autogeneous pressure. TEM and HREM examinations confirmed that the carbon-encapsulated Fe3C nanoparticles were uniformly dispersed in carbon matrix and the Fe3C nanoparticles were surrounded by several carbon layers with well ordered arrangement. The formation mechanism of carbon-encapsulated Fe3C nanoparticles was discussed briefly. This novel and simple approach constituted a more practical method to prepare encapsulated nanoparticles than the present ones.
